22.76.010 - Intent and Purpose.

The Noise Insulation Program is intended to safeguard the public health and safety by establishing minimum building requirements for residential occupancies in the vicinity of Los Angeles International Airport. These requirements are not intended to supersede any health or safety provisions required under any applicable codes or ordinances. These requirements shall apply to all construction, additions, alterations, improvements, and repairs of Group R buildings, as defined by Title 26 (Building Code) of the County Code, in the 65 decibel Community Noise Equivalent Level (CNEL) and above noise zones of the Los Angeles International Airport.

22.76.020 - Description of Noise Zone Boundaries.

The location and boundaries of the 65 decibel CNEL and above noise zones are shown and delineated on the most recent Fourth Quarter Los Angeles World Airports Quarterly Report Noise Contour Map, as required by Title 21 of the California Code of Regulations.

22.76.030 - Community-Wide Development Standards.

Proposed construction, additions, alterations, improvements and repairs requiring a building permit within the 65 decibel CNEL and above noise zones depicted on the most recent Quarterly Report Noise Contour Map, shall comply with such building requirements as may be specified for these zones in Title 26 (Building Code) of the County Code. No building permit shall be issued within these zones unless the covered work is in compliance with the specified Building Code requirements to the satisfaction of Public Works, Building and Safety Division. Deviations from the specified building requirements are permissible only if all deviations are certified, by a person experienced in the field of acoustical engineering retained by the permit applicant, to comply with and achieve the 45 decibel standard for every habitable room constructed or modified.
